Design a class street that contains a equally spaced houses

Assignment Help Computer Graphics
Reference no: EM131251166

Design a class House that defines a house on a street. A house has a house number and an (x, y) location, where x and y are numbers between -10 and 10. The key member function is plot, which plots the house.

Next, design a class Street that contains a number of equally spaced houses. An object of type Street stores the first house, the last house (which can be anywhere on the screen), and the number of houses on the street. The Street::plot function needs to make the intermediate house objects on the fly, because you don't yet know how to store an arbitrary number of objects.

Use these classes in a graphics program in which the user clicks with the mouse on the locations of the first and last house, then enters the house numbers of the first and last house, and the number of houses on the street. Then the entire street is plotted.

Reference no: EM131251166

Questions Cloud

Formulate and justify an investment policy statement : Formulate and justify an investment policy statement setting forth the appropriate guidelines within which future investment actions should take place.
Display a form allowing the user to enter the players names : Display a form allowing the user to enter the players' names. Display a form that can be used during a game to record the points scored by each player. Display the total points scored by each player and by the team.
International magazines and more : The Super Global International Food Market is filled with nuts, books, vegetables, fruits, rice, foreign DVDs, international magazines and more.
What is the equation of the residual demand curve : Restricting your attention to the range of prices that exceed the dominant firm's marginal cost, what is the equation of the residual demand curve?
Design a class street that contains a equally spaced houses : Next, design a class Street that contains a number of equally spaced houses. An object of type Street stores the first house, the last house (which can be anywhere on the screen), and the number of houses on the street.
Strategic-management process : SWOT (TOWS) analysis; on FaceBook. A formal, in-depth case analysis requires you to utilize the entire strategic-management process. You will be required to make exhibits to support your analysis and recommendations. The case analysis must be 2-3 ..
What new insights did gain from interview to understand ways : Compare your experience with the service placement experience of the student you interviewed. What ways are they similar and different in participation on social justice and/or peace? What new insights did you gain from this interview to understan..
What are capital gains and qualified dividend tax rate : What are Capital Gains and Qualified Dividend tax rate? How do we determine for each taxpayer based on their marginal tax rate?
Compare walmart and amazon business models : Compare Walmart and Amazon's business models and business strategies, and explain the role that information technology plays in each of these businesses and describe the role of the various IT professionals involved in this case, also explain how ..

Reviews

Write a Review

Computer Graphics Questions & Answers

  Write a description of the troubleshooting event

How could you have improved the effectiveness of your troubleshooting strategy?

  Address the topics below in order to participate in a

address the topics below. in order to participate in a dialogue designed to explore the issues be sure you respond to

  Write a narrative that describes how about designing

Write a narrative that describes how you went about designing and implementing these modifications, how you tested your program. Did you use the test case during development or did you use the final words.txt from the start, or what?

  Choose an industry in which two or more companies has

choose an industry in which two or more companies has historically competed to maintain a significant share of the

  Aim to introduce the concepts of computer graphicsto

aim to introduce the concepts of computer graphics.to develop a program using opengl.to gain experience in writing

  Question about troubleshooting problem

Consider the most difficult troubleshooting problem you have encountered in your recent experience- one where the solutions was not straightforward

  Provide a network diagram and analyze it

You are not to provide a network diagram but a general narrative of what you recommend and the reason for it.

  Dissertation proposal video presentation

This is your last research course for the DHA program. You have been working with the organization in which you will collaborate in completing your Action Research project.

  Implement a variant of the classic bouncing ball animation

Your task is to implement a variant of the classic bouncing ball animation. To give you an idea of what such an animation could look like we've enclosed a windows executable as part of this assignment.

  Write a program that allows the user to verify entry

If it matches, the program should report success and end; otherwise the program should report that the code entered is incorrect, and then start over from the beginning.

  Write socket based single side chat for graphical interface

Write a socket based single side chat for graphical interface. The client will type message in a textbox and click "send" button and server will print it in a text area as soon as the client click send button.

  Design effective graphics for visual presentations

Design effective graphics for visual presentations

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d